Solomon Kelley 1855–1916 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: October 31, 1855

Birth Location: Indiana, USA

Death Date: January 23, 1916

Death Location: Mecosta County, Michigan, USA

Father: James Kelley

Mother: Polly Cochrun

Spouse(s):

Children(s): Charles Kelley

The story of Solomon Kelley began in 1855 in Indiana, USA. Solomon Kelley married Mariah Stair, and had children including Charles Cornielius Kelley. Solomon Kelley passed away in 1916 in Mecosta County, Michigan, USA.
